Symbolic of the children, the putting up of the marque hiding the trees is symbolic of the parents sheltering their children from the real world and presenting them instead with the idyll of a garden party.

In the garden party, mansfield, a modernist, experimented with the use of third person narration from lauras point of view, allowing the reader simultaneous insight into the protagonists thoughts while observing her actions.
